Overview

Handshake is hiring a Senior Program Lead for their Fellow Experience program. You'll design and operate a high-impact program in partnership with leading AI labs and educational institutions. This role requires strong judgment and the ability to thrive in early-stage environments.

What you'll do

As the Senior Program Lead for Fellow Experience, you will be responsible for designing, operating, and continuously improving a dedicated Fellow program. This involves working closely with one of Handshake AI’s top frontier AI lab customers to support advanced AI research and data initiatives. You will own the structure, systems, and execution of this high-impact, cohort-based program, ensuring that it meets the needs of both the customer and the fellows involved.

You will collaborate with teams across Operations, Product, Learning, and Strategic Project Leads to bring clarity and structure to the program. Your role will involve defining program objectives, developing processes, and implementing best practices to ensure the program's success. You will also be responsible for monitoring program performance and making data-driven decisions to enhance its effectiveness over time.

In addition to program management, you will play a foundational role in shaping how customer-specific programs are designed, run, and scaled.
